Family conflict is inevitable but how you handle it reveals the condition of your heart. In this message, Pastor Jason walks us through a powerful, biblical approach to resolving conflict in a way that reflects Christ, not culture.

Jesus challenges us in Matthew 7:3 to examine ourselves before pointing out others. Instead of focusing on their faults, we’re called to check our own hearts first. Are we seeking understanding or just trying to win? Are we responding with wisdom or reacting out of emotion?

Proverbs 15:1 reminds us that a gentle answer can diffuse even the most heated situations. Your response has the power to either escalate tension or bring peace.

God’s Word also calls us to pursue resolution quickly (Ephesians 4:26). That means we don’t ignore issues, and we don’t explode in anger, we engage conflict with wisdom, humility, and intention.

Guarding your heart is essential (Proverbs 4:23). Even when others intend harm, God can use it for good (Genesis 50:20). And as Romans 12:18 teaches, we are responsible for doing our part to live at peace with everyone.

At the end of the day, you don’t win family conflict by being louder, you win by looking more like Jesus.
